Pull The motor?
I'm doin a wire tuck and repainting my engine bay, would it be worth it to pull the motor to make it easier to deal with piainting and what not? If I already have my whole harness disconected, how longs it take to get the motor and trans out? I was thinkin if I do end up pullin it out I'll use that as my excuse to clean up the motor and paint a few things on it too. I can't drive again till aug. 30th so I figured I might do some stuff. Only problem is I don't have an engine hoist so I'd have to rent one or find somebody to loan me one.
#2
RE: Pull The motor?
Just yank the motor. I can pull my engine and trans in less than an hour.....but I dont have all the BS fuel infection has. And renting a cherry picker is relatively cheap. Probably something along the lines of $25 a day. And yes itll make it WAY easier to do anything you need to in the engine compartment, especially if youre repainting it.
